Join a boutique, award-winning financial planning practice, supporting advisers to deliver tailored, holistic advice. As a Paraplanner, you’ll play a key role in preparing advice documents, researching strategies, and ensuring advice is accurate and compliant.
Duties:
- Draft SOAs and ROAs aligned to client goals
- Tailor financial strategies to meet client objectives
- Compare strategies to identify the most suitable options
- Research products, investments, insurance, and superannuation
- Use Xplan to model client scenarios and maintain records
- Diploma or degree in Financial Planning
- Knowledge of advice processes and legislation
- Previous experience in paraplanning or financial planning support
- Skilled in Xplan and financial modelling tools
- High attention to detail with strong organisational skills
